Abstract
Our 2018 Founder’s Day Concert in honor of Elizabeth Sprague Coolidge features two adventurous new music ensembles who fearlessly explore repertoire for their unique combinations. The TAK Ensemble is a quintet of voice, flute, clarinet, violin and percussion that is always on the lookout for new compositional voices. The Quince Ensemble is a vocal quartet that commissions feverishly; their performance will feature the world premieres of several new works, including a collection of Guthrie-inspired songs. This is music by composers largely new to the Coolidge Auditorium—come celebrate with us!
